ESPN (a la Sports in Spanish, aka The Ocho) re-released its all-time team.  I'm not going to piss about it, just post theirs and 2 others to see similarities and such.  ESPN's team is a poop sandwich, btw.
.
So these are from ESPN, CBSSports, and FWAA.  I'll list them in that order, by position.
QB - Staubach/Frazier/Staubach
RB - Walker/Walker/Walker
RB - Brown/Sanders/Griffin
WR - Rice/Moss/Rice
WR - Fitzgerald/Carter/Fitzgerald
TE - Ditka/Newsome/Jackson
C - Bednarik/Rimington/Rimington
OL - Pace/Pace/Pace
OL - Hannah/Hannah/Hannah
OL - Fralic/Yary/Yary
OL - Parker/Odgen/Shields
.
DE - Green/Green/Hart
DE - White/White/Hendricks
DT - Selmon/Selmon/Selmon
DT - Nagurski/Suh/Suh
LB - Nobis/Nobis/Nobis
LB - Butkus/Butkus/Singletary
LB - Taylor/Thomas/Thomas
CB - Sanders/Sanders/Sanders
CB - Woodson/Woodson/Woodson
S - Lott/Lott/Lott
S - Tatum/Reed/Tatum
.
K - Janikowski/Janikowski/Butler
P - Guy/Guy/Guy
AP - Rodgers/Rodgers/Rodgers


.


I will share one little factoid:
Staubach's season stats the year after he won the Heisman:
4 TD, 10 INT........-1 yard rushing for the season.  But he was the best ever.
